Obituaries » Glenna June Chorba (Faux) June 26, 1923 - February 21, 2021 Glenna June Chorba, 97 of Orange, PA passed away on February 21, 2021 at home with her family by her side. She was born on June 26, 1923 in Orange, PA and was the daughter of the late Arthur J. and Joanna (Vosburg) Faux. Prior to retirement, she was employed for many years as a blindstitch operator and floor supervisor for the Ladies Garment Industry. For over 39 years Glenna was a faithful member of the Apostolic Faith Tabernacle in Orange, PA. She was a generous and caring person who loves people and always put the needs of others before her own. Her kindness and hospitality reached out to anyone who needed a place to stay, was in need of food, or who was sick and needed care. She also spent many hours crocheting afhgans for her children and grandchildren. She will be forever remembered by her family and friends and deeply missed by every person whose life she touched.
